Bridges Investment Management Inc. Increases Stock Holdings in Tesla, Inc. (NASDAQ:TSLA)

Bridges Investment Management Inc. boosted its position in shares of Tesla, Inc. (NASDAQ:TSLAFree Report) by 17.3% during the second qu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 12,710 shares of the electric vehicle producer’s stock after purchasing an additional 1,875 shares during the period. Bridges Investment Management Inc.’s holdings in Tesla were worth $2,515,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Tesla, Inc designs, develops, manufactures, leases, and sells electric vehicles, and energy generation and storage systems in the United States, China, and internationally. The company operates in two segments, Automotive, and Energy Generation and Storage. The Automotive segment offers electric vehicles, as well as sells automotive regulatory credits; and non-warranty after-sales vehicle, used vehicles, body shop and parts, supercharging, retail merchandise, and vehicle insurance services.
